The TDF8530TH/N2,112 is designed to amplify audio signals in automotive audio systems. It operates by receiving input audio signals and amplifying them to drive speakers. The IC incorporates various protection mechanisms to ensure reliable operation and prevent damage to the system. It can be controlled and monitored through the I2C interface, allowing for customization and integration with other devices.
The TDF8530TH/N2,112 is primarily used in automotive audio systems, including car stereos, infotainment systems, and speaker systems. Its high-quality audio amplification capabilities make it suitable for delivering clear and powerful sound in vehicles. The IC's low power consumption is beneficial for automotive applications where energy efficiency is crucial.
